Donnie Fritts Releases New Album 'Oh My Goodness' to Critical Acclaim; Plays NYC 11/4

On October 9th, Muscle Shoals legend Donnie Fritts released a new album, Oh My Goodness through the Florence, Alabama-based Single Lock Records (Steelism, St. Paul & The Broken Bones, Dylan LeBlanc). In celebration of the new release, Donnie Fritts and John Paul White will tour in select cities including Chicago, Philadelphia, and New York City. 
 
The album is the first to be produced by John Paul White, formerly of the Grammy-wining duo The Civil Wars, along with Ben Tanner of the Alabama Shakes. Oh My Goodness features an all-star cast of contributors including Brittany Howard of The Alabama Shakes, Jason Isbell, John Prine, Amanda Shires, The Secret Sisters, Spooner Oldham and many more. 
 
The album was released to great acclaim and was reviewed by Ann Powers of NPR Music and Fresh Air's Ken Tucker. Michael McCall of the Associated Press said, "Like an old friend who drops by every decade or so, it's great to hear such a one-of-a-kind artist offer up his particular brand of American country soul."

Photographer Jacob Blickenstaff recently featured Donnie Fritts in his acclaimed In Close Contact photo series featured at Mother Jones. Blickenstaff said "Over more than five decades, Donnie Fritts' behind-the-scenes contributions—as a songwriter, session musician, and bandmate—have become integrated into the very DNA of soul and country music."

Donnie Fritts is a Florence, Ala. native and one of many local musical luminaries. He’s a lauded songwriter, noted for his tracks “We Had It All” (recorded by scores of artists from Waylon Jennings and Dolly Parton to Ray Charles & The Rolling Stones) and “Breakfast in Bed” which he co-wrote with Eddie Hinton for Dusty Springfield’s album Dusty in Memphis. He played and travelled with Kris Kristofferson’s band for nearly 20 years, and has released three previous albums-- Prone to Lean, Everybody’s Got a Song, and the Dan Penn-produced One Foot in the Groove.
